Description
Proposed procurement for NSN 5999005049307 HEATER,THERMAL RELE: Line 0001 Qty 222 UI EA Deliver To: W1A8 DLA DIST SAN JOAQUIN By: 0160 DAYS ADO Approved source is 27192 9104H3927. The solicitation is an RFQ and will be available at the link provided in this notice. Hard copies of this solicitation are not available. Specifications, plans, or drawings are not available. All responsible sources may submit a quote which, if timely received, shall be considered. Quotes must be submitted electronically.

What do P10 and P90 mean?
P10 is the 10th percentile award size and P90 is the 90th percentile. Together they describe the typical spread of award values.
